lib/mix/tasks/dala.push.ex
defmodule Mix.Tasks.Dala.Push do
use Mix.Task
@shortdoc "Compile and hot-push changed modules to running dala devices"
@moduledoc """
Compiles the project and hot-pushes updated BEAM modules to all running
Android and iOS devices — no app restart.
The apps must already be running (start them with `mix dala.connect` or
`mix dala.deploy` first). Modules are loaded into the live BEAM in place,
equivalent to calling `nl(Module)` in IEx for each changed module.
## Options
--all Push all modules, not just those changed since last compile
--cookie Erlang cookie (default: dala_secret)
--device Target specific device by ID
## Examples
mix dala.push
mix dala.push --all
mix dala.push --cookie my_cookie
mix dala.push --device 5554
mix dala.push --device R5CW3089HVB
"""
@impl Mix.Task
def run(args) do
{opts, _, _} =
OptionParser.parse(args,
switches: [all: :boolean, cookie: :string, device: :string],
aliases: [c: :cookie, d: :device]
)
push_all = Keyword.get(opts, :all, false)
cookie = opts |> Keyword.get(:cookie, "dala_secret") |> String.to_atom()
device_id = Keyword.get(opts, :device, nil)
IO.puts("")
snapshot = DalaDev.HotPush.snapshot_beams()
Mix.Task.run("compile")
IO.puts("\n#{IO.ANSI.cyan()}Connecting to devices...#{IO.ANSI.reset()}")
nodes = DalaDev.HotPush.connect(cookie: cookie, device: device_id)
if nodes == [] do
IO.puts("#{IO.ANSI.yellow()}No running nodes found.#{IO.ANSI.reset()}")
IO.puts("Start apps first: mix dala.connect")
else
IO.puts(" Connected: #{Enum.map_join(nodes, ", ", &to_string/1)}")
IO.puts("#{IO.ANSI.cyan()}Pushing modules...#{IO.ANSI.reset()}")
{pushed, failed} =
if push_all,
do: DalaDev.HotPush.push_all(nodes),
else: DalaDev.HotPush.push_changed(nodes, snapshot)
if pushed == 0 and failed == [] do
IO.puts(" #{IO.ANSI.yellow()}Nothing changed.#{IO.ANSI.reset()}")
else
if pushed > 0 do
IO.puts(" #{IO.ANSI.green()}✓ #{pushed} module(s) pushed#{IO.ANSI.reset()}")
end
Enum.each(failed, fn {mod, reason} ->
IO.puts(" #{IO.ANSI.red()}✗ #{mod}: #{inspect(reason)}#{IO.ANSI.reset()}")
end)
end
end
end
end
